Game will not save?
I've tried saving my game multiple times but the load game screen is still empty? It will not let me save and it is not autosaving even though the option is on?
Originally posted by Trax:
Had same issue. Check your anitvirus program. I use bitdefender and civ6 was added to its blocked list. Removed it from list and can now save.

Thank you for updating me on your situation. If the extensions were the issue, then simply editing the extensions would resolve the issue. However, if you go into the file directory and find that there are no files created at all then you might not have permissions. Don't worry, we can help with that!

•Please create a new "My Games" and "Sid Meier's Civilization VI" folder under "My Documents" to allow the game a place to save file.
•After creating the "My Games" folder, right click the folder and select Properties.
•Select the Security tab
•Click Edit
•Click Add
•Enter your full e-mail address
•Click Check Name
•Do this with both "My Games" and "Sid Meier's Civilization VI" folders
•Verify that your email account has write privileges those folders by starting a new game and attempting to save

I am on Win 10 1809. There is a new Ransomware protection in Windows Security>Virus and threat protection>Ransomware protection. I had to turn off the Controlled folder access since I could not find the executable that ran Civ 6.

Go to your Steam library, find the game listed there, and right-click it. In the context menu that pops up, select "Properties". In the window that opens, go to the "Local Files" tab and click the "Browse Local Files..." button. This will open a window to the location in which the games files are stored, which you can use to find the path to that location, which you may then be able to use to create an exception for your anti-virus program.
